You are normal weight for your height. For good health, you should have a wholesome diet with enough proteins and good quality fats (rich in MUFA-PUFA) and moderate carbohydrate intake with focus on high fibre. Hydrate yourself properly and include enough fresh fruits and vegetables. Do not have long gaps between meals and do not skip meals at all. Workout for 45 mins daily be it brisk walk, any sport, swimming,etc .For antioxidants have variety of fresh fruits and vegetables and the right cooking oil, fish, nuts and oilseeds for omega 3 fatty acids. Your Body Mass Index (BMI) is 21.9 which means you are in normal weight category. Your daily calorie intake to maintain weight needs to be at 1500 calories. One or two rotis per meal with lots of dal, salad etc should work well. Take milk and milk products regularly. Do daily exercise and keep yourself fit.
